Masala Chai – The Marvelous Brew
Get ready for a steaming cup of goodness that will tickle your taste buds and warm your heart! Here’s what you need to make this glorious elixir.

Ingredients:
- 2 cups water
- 2 teaspoons black tea leaves (or 2 tea bags if you’re feeling lazy)
- 1 cup milk (whole, almond, or whatever floats your boat)
- 2-3 tablespoons sugar (or honey, for the health-conscious)
- 1-2 green cardamom pods, crushed (optional, but highly recommended)
- 1 small piece of ginger, grated (because who doesn’t love a good zinger?)
- 1-2 cloves (if you really want to spice things up)
Instructions:
- In a pot, bring the 2 cups of water to a rolling boil. Be prepared; this is where the magic starts!
- Add the crushed cardamom and grated ginger to the boiling water. Let it simmer for about 2 minutes. Your kitchen is going to smell like a spicy wonderland!
- Now toss in your black tea leaves (or bags) and sugar. Stir it up like you mean it! Let it bubble away for 2 more minutes.
- Next, pour in the sweet, velvety milk. Turn the heat down and let it simmer for another 3-5 minutes. The longer you let it brew, the stronger it gets – just like your morning coffee!
- Once it’s brewed to perfection, strain the tea into your favorite mug. Grab a comfy chair, preferably one that doesn’t have a suspicious stain on it.
- Enjoy it hot, perhaps while wearing your “I love chai” apron and admiring your handiwork. Feel free to take a moment to bask in the glory of your creation!
